NGC 6703 - galaxy in the constellation Lyrae Type: E-S0 - The angular dimensions: 2.70'x2.5' magnitude: V=11.3m; B=12.3m The surface brightness: 13.1 mag/arcmin2 Coordinates for epoch J2000: Ra= 18h47m18.9s; Dec= 45°33'3" redshift (z): 0.008209 The distance from the Sun to NGC 6703: based on the amount of redshift (z) - 34.7 Mpc; Other names of the object NGC 6703 : PGC 62409, UGC 11356, MCG 8-34-20, CGCG 255-14
